Seattle homes face unique heating, cooling, and electrical challenges: damp winters, occasional summer heat, many older houses with legacy wiring, and a growing move toward heat pump and mini-split systems. Visit types: diagnostic, repair, maintenance
- Diagnostic visits
- Purpose: identify the root cause of performance problems (no heat, short-cycling AC, tripped breakers, weird odors, etc.).
- Typical process: system inspection, safety checks, basic electrical measurements, refrigerant and airflow checks for HVAC, and a clear written summary of findings and repair options.
- Outcome: a prioritized list of recommended repairs and an estimate for parts and labor.
- Repair visits
- Purpose: correct identified faults—from simple component swaps to multi-hour on-site repairs.
- Typical work: filter changes, thermostat replacement, motor or fan repairs, refrigerant leak repair and recharge, burner or ignition repairs on furnaces, breaker or panel repairs, and outlet or circuit fixes.
- Post-repair: system testing, verification of safe operation, and documentation of work completed.
- Maintenance visits (preventive service)
- Purpose: extend equipment life, improve efficiency, and reduce emergency calls.
- What’s included: cleaning coils, checking refrigerant levels, inspecting heat exchangers and combustion components, tightening electrical connections, testing safety devices, lubricating moving parts, and optimizing controls.
- Recommended frequency for Seattle: heat pumps and AC typically benefit from annual checks; furnaces and air handlers are commonly checked bi-annually (fall and spring) to address both heating and cooling seasons.

Common HVAC problems in Seattle homes
- Heat pump performance loss after heavy, wet winters or insufficient annual service.
- Condensate drainage and mold issues from humid conditions and inadequate drainage/maintenance.
- Aging furnaces and uneven heating in older craftsman or multi-zone homes.
- Mini-split refrigerant leaks or communication errors, particularly in retrofit installs.
- Poor indoor air quality related to high humidity and clogged filters.
Common electrical issues in Seattle homes
- Outdated panels and breaker capacity struggles as homes add EV chargers, heat pumps, and modern appliances.
- Tripping breakers and nuisance outages from overloaded or degraded circuits.
- GFCI and AFCI failures in wet or older installations—critical in Seattle’s rainy climate.
- Lighting and fixture replacements for energy efficiency upgrades and safety.
How our technicians diagnose and fix problems
- Initial safety assessment to identify immediate hazards (gas, water, exposed live wiring).
- Systematic inspection and testing using industry tools: multimeters, combustion analyzers (for gas systems), refrigerant gauges, airflow measurements, and digital reporting.
- Clear presentation of options—repair vs replacement, energy efficiency impacts, and long-term cost implications—so homeowners can make informed decisions.
- Execution of repairs or maintenance with manufacturers’ parts when applicable, followed by full system testing.
- Documentation and maintenance recommendations to help preserve warranties and plan future service.

Safety guidance while waiting for service
- For gas odor: ventilate the space and leave the property; do not operate electrical switches or appliances.
- For exposed sparking or burning smell: switch off the main breaker if safe to do so and keep clear of the area.
- For no heat in cold weather: seal drafts, layer clothing, and use approved portable heaters following their safety instructions.

Practical homeowner tips
- Replace HVAC filters regularly and use the correct MERV rating for your system.
- Keep outdoor units clear of leaves and debris, especially during rainy and windy months.
- Test thermostats and safety devices seasonally.
- Track service records to validate warranties and plan replacements.
